In a video that feels like a warm hug for ‘90s R&B lovers, Jamal Roberts drops a buttery-smooth cover of a Jodeci classic, originally penned by the legendary Bobby Womack. Filmed in a relaxed vibe, Jamal’s delivery is chill, heartfelt, and full of that rich soul tone that’s become his signature. The caption says it all: “Who all know real music?” and judging by the reactions, the answer is: a lot of people.
Jamal keeps it stripped down, letting his voice do the heavy lifting. No flashy set or production—just pure vocals and smooth control as he honors a timeless R&B favorite. It’s the kind of performance that doesn’t just sound good—it feels good. You can tell he’s not just singing it… he’s living it.

The video racked up over 2,000 likes and sparked a wave of nostalgic comments. Viewers praised Jamal’s tone, control and his love for real music. Many called the video “a vibe,” while others simply wrote, “THIS is what music used to sound like.”
This isn’t the first time Jamal’s proven his R&B roots. Before winning American Idol, he regularly posted soulful renditions of old-school classics—each one reminding fans of the golden days of music. But his original songs, like “Heal,” show he’s just as powerful when writing his own story.
